Sisällysluettelo:
Video: Android GPSLogger MOD: 3 vaihetta
2024 Kirjoittaja: John Day | [email protected]. Viimeksi muokattu: 2024-01-30 09:01
Tämä on toinen Android -ohjelmointiprojektini, ja näin käänsin tämän GPS -lokin: https://github.com/mendhak/gpslogger; tähän:
Se vie GPS -tiedot ja voit sitten tallentaa GPX -tiedoston SD -kortillesi, jakaa sen tai ladata sen palvelimellesi.
Suunnittelin pääosin käyttöliittymän ja lisäsin joitakin toimintoja, jotta se olisi houkuttelevampi käyttäjälle minun näkökulmastani.
Vaihe 1: Aloita projekti
Ensin etsin Googlesta GPS -loggeria, koska minulla on isompi projekti mielessä ja tämä logger oli tukikohta.
Kun löysin sen, ajattelin, että voisin saada sen näyttämään paremmalta (tämä kaikki on minun näkökulmastani), ja aloin työskennellä sen parissa.
Vaihe 2: Tehdään se
Kuten olen jo sanonut, tämä on toinen Android -ohjelmointiprojektini, ja tämä tarkoittaa, että minulla ei ole paljon käsitystä Androidin kehittämisestä, minulla on hyvä C# -osaaminen, mutta Android -suuntautunut Java oli hyvin uusi.
Joten ensimmäinen asia, jonka tein, oli yrittää ymmärtää, miten koodi oli rakennettu ja miten se toimii, ja aloin löytää asioita, jotka kertoivat minulle uusia ideoita sen lisäämiseksi.
Ensimmäinen asia, jonka halusin muuttaa, oli graafisen käyttöliittymän pääväri, valkoisesta ympäristöstä johonkin tummaan, joten muutin koko valkoisen taustan tummaksi harmaaksi (en pitänyt siitä täysin mustana).
Projektin toinen vaihe oli saada sovellus näyttämään paremmalta, esimerkiksi yksinkertaisessa näkymässä, sitten GPS -lokin kirjaaminen, kuvakkeet muuttavat sijaintiaan tekstin muuttumisen vuoksi, ja se sai minut ajattelemaan kuin huonoa valmis käyttöliittymää, joten muutin kohteiden asettelua ja ratkaisin sen, joten nyt kuvakkeet pysyvät staattisina; Toinen asia, jonka tein, oli se, että kun painat Käynnistä-painiketta alkuperäisessä sovelluksessa, se muuttuu Pysäytykseksi, ja mitä tein, lisäsin välivaiheen, nyt sinulla on GPS-Stop-etsintä, joten luulen, että se tekee sovelluksesta houkuttelevamman loppukäyttäjälle.
Vaihe 3: Jatka
Olen tallentanut videon, joka näyttää sovelluksen: YouTube
Haluan kiittää sovelluksen alkuperäistä kehittäjää koodin jakamisesta, jotta voisin oppia jotain uutta ja tehdä sovelluksen haluamani tavalla.
Suositeltava:
Bltouch Red Led Mod: 7 vaihetta
Bltouch Red Led Mod: Kuten monet teistä tietävät, jos katsotte tätä, tämä punainen led -valo voi olla todellinen tuska, kun on kyse verkkokameran käyttämisestä mustekaaviossa tai spagetti -etsivässä tai vain aika kuluu. ja tutkimuksesta huomasin, ettei ole olemassa
2018 10. sukupolven Honda Civic USB Mod Kenwood -pääyksikköön: 5 vaihetta
2018 10. sukupolven Honda Civic USB -moduuli Kenwood -päälaitteelle: Tässä iblessä muutin Civicin USB -portin aukkoa hyväksymään Amazonista ostamani aukon, jotta voin liittää sen jälkimarkkinoille Kenwood -pääyksikköön (DMX9706S). Se on samassa reiässä ja saattaa kestää 30 minuuttia tai enemmän
MOD: Ender 3 LCD -taustavalo päällä/pois: 6 vaihetta
MOD: Ender 3 LCD -taustavalo Päällä/Pois: Mod näyttövalon päälle/pois wile tulostus yöllä. Nyt voit sammuttaa taustavalon
Valaistuskello Mod: 3 vaihetta
Valaistuskello Mod: Analogisia kelloja on vaikea nähdä yöllä. Makuuhuoneeni digitaalikello, jonka ostin käytettynä useita kuukausia sitten. juuri rikki. Minulla oli kello, joka oli paristokäyttöinen. Joten korjasin sen joillakin keijuvalaisimilla, jotka olin asettanut ympärilleni
Android -sovelluksen luominen Android Studion avulla: 8 vaihetta (kuvilla)
Android -sovelluksen luominen Android Studion avulla: Tämä opetusohjelma opettaa sinulle Android -sovelluksen rakentamisen perusteet Android Studion kehitysympäristön avulla. Android -laitteiden yleistyessä uusien sovellusten kysyntä vain kasvaa. Android Studio on helppokäyttöinen (